Cal. SHC § 8268

This is the official text of Cal. SHC § 8268, part of California’s Streets and Highways Code — governs the construction and maintenance of public roads.

Official statutory text

Within 30 days after the last publication of summons, any person interested may appear and answer the complaint. The answer shall set forth the facts relied upon to show the invalidity of the district. If no answer is filed within the time allowed the court shall render judgment as prayed for in the complaint. If an answer is filed the court shall proceed as in other civil cases. The proceeding is in rem and the judgment rendered is conclusive against all persons who could have appeared in the action and against the State.
